IMPORTANT SAFETY INSTRUCTIONS
Verify Line Voltage Before Use
The JBL Bar 1000 (soundbar, detachable speakers and
subwoofer) has been designed for use with 100-240 volt, 50/60
Hz AC current. Connection to a line voltage other than that for
which your product is intended can create a safety and re hazard
and may damage the unit. If you have any questions about the
voltage requirements for your specic model or about the line
voltage in your area, contact your retailer or customer service
representative before plugging the unit into a wall outlet.
Do Not Use Extension Cords
To avoid safety hazards, use only the power cord supplied
with your unit. We do not recommend that extension cords be
used with this product. As with all electrical devices, do not run
power cords under rugs or carpets, or place heavy objects on
them. Damaged power cords should be replaced immediately
by an authorized service center with a cord that meets factory
specications.
Handle the AC Power Cord Gently
When disconnecting the power cord from an AC outlet, always
pull the plug; never pull the cord. If you do not intend to use this
speaker for any considerable length of time, disconnect the plug
from the AC outlet.
Do Not Open the Cabinet
There are no user-serviceable components inside this product.
Opening the cabinet may present a shock hazard, and any
modication to the product will void your warranty. If water
accidentally falls inside the unit, disconnect it from the AC power
source immediately, and consult an authorized service center.

5. CONNECT
5.1 Connection with your TV and digital
devices
For audio playback through the soundbar, connect the soundbar
with your TV through the supplied HDMI cable or an optical cable
(sold separately).
An HDMI connection supports digital audio and video with a
single connection. HDMI connectivity is the best option for your
soundbar.
5.1.1 TV (HDMI ARC / eARC)
(Recommended connection for the best Dolby Atmos / DTS:X
experience)
HDMI (ARC)HDMI (ARC)
*
HDMI OUT
HDMI INHDMI IN
1. Connect the soundbar with the HDMI IN (ARC / eARC)
connector on your TV by using the supplied HDMI cable.
On your TV, check that HDMI-CEC and HDMI ARC /
eARC have been enabled. Refer to the owner’s manual
of your TV for more information.
2. Use an HDMI cable (V2.0 or later) to connect the soundbar
with your digital device, such as a set-top box, DVD/Blu-ray
player or game console.
On your digital device, check that HDMI-CEC has been
enabled. Refer to the owner’s manual of your digital
device for more information.
On your digital device, select “Bitstream” or “Raw data”
in the audio output settings for the best Dolby Atmos
experience.
3. To play audio from the digital device connected to the
soundbar, repeatedly press HDMI on the remote control to
select the HDMI source.
NOTES:
If your TV does not support HDMI eARC, make sure that you
connect your digital device through the HDMI IN connector on
the soundbar instead of your TV. Otherwise, the Dolby Atmos
information cannot pass through the HDMI (ARC) connectors from
the TV to the soundbar.

5.2 Bluetooth connection
Through Bluetooth, connect the soundbar with your Bluetooth
device, such as a smartphone, tablet and laptop.
Settings Bluetooth
Bluetooth
DEVICES
JBL Bar 1000_xxxx
Now Discoverable
Connected
< 10 m / 33 ft
BT PAIRING
5.2.1 Connect a Bluetooth device
1. To select Bluetooth source, press on the soundbar or on
the remote control.
J “BT PAIRING”: Ready for BT pairing
2. On your Bluetooth device, enable Bluetooth and search for
“JBL Bar 1000_xxxx” within three minutes.
J Successful connection: The device name is displayed
if your device is named in English. A conrmation tone
is heard.
5.2.2 To reconnect the last paired device
Your Bluetooth device is retained as a paired device when the
soundbar goes to standby mode. Next time you switch to the
Bluetooth source, the soundbar reconnects the last paired
device automatically.
5.2.3 To connect to another Bluetooth device
3S
1. In the Bluetooth source, press and hold on the soundbar
or on the remote control until “BT PAIRING” is displayed.
J The soundbar enters the Bluetooth pairing mode.
2. Follow the Step 2 under “5.2.1 Connect a Bluetooth device”.
If the device has ever been paired with the soundbar, rst
unpair “JBL Bar 1000_xxxx” on the device.
NOTES:
The Bluetooth connection will be lost if the distance between the
soundbar and Bluetooth device exceeds 33 ft (10 m).
Electronic devices may cause radio interference. Devices that
generate electromagnetic waves must be kept away from the
soundbar, such as microwaves and wireless LAN devices.

8. SOUND SETTINGS
8.1 Audio sync
With the audio sync function, you can synchronize audio and
video to make sure that no delay is heard from your video content.
1. On the remote control, press and hold TV for more than three
seconds and then, press .
J “SYNC” is displayed.
2. Within ve seconds, press or on the remote control to
adjust the audio delay and match with video.
J The audio sync timing is displayed.
8.2 Smart mode
With the smart mode enabled by default, you can enjoy TV
programs with rich sound effects. For TV programs such as
news and weather forecasts, you can reduce sound effects by
disabling the smart mode and switching to the standard mode.
Smart mode: EQ settings and JBL Surround Sound are applied
for rich sound effects.
Standard mode: The preset EQ settings are applied for standard
sound effects.
To disable the smart mode, do the following:
On the remote control, press and hold for more than three
seconds and then, press .
J You switch to another mode. OFF SMART MODE: The
standard mode is enabled.
J Next time you switch on the soundbar, the smart mode is
enabled again automatically.
8.3 PureVoice dialogue enhancement
technology
By taking advantage of the PureVoice dialogue enhancement
technology, the PureVoice allows you to enhance vocal clarity
and easily hear and understand speech.
By default, the PureVoice is enabled if you play movies from the
TV/ HDMI IN source; and the PureVoice is disabled if you stream
music over Bluetooth, Chromecast built-in, Alexa and AirPlay.
To disable or enable the PureVoice mode,
On the remote control, press and hold for more than ve
seconds and then, press .
J “ON PUREVOICE”: The PureVoice is enabled.
J “OFF PUREVOICE”: The PureVoice is disabled.
J Next time you switch on the soundbar, the Purevoice is
enabled again automatically.

12. PRODUCT SPECIFICATIONS
General specication:
Model: BAR 1000 (soundbar unit)
BAR 1000 SURROUND (detachable speaker)
BAR 1000 SUB (subwoofer unit)
Sound system: 7.1.4 channel
Power supply: 100 - 240V AC, ~ 50/60Hz
Total speaker power output (Max @THD 1%): 880W
Soundbar output power (Max @THD 1%): 440W
Surround speaker output power(Max @THD 1%): 2x 70W
Subwoofer output power (Max. @THD 1%): 300 W
Soundbar transducer: 5x (46x90)mm racetrack drivers,
3x 0.75” (20mm) tweeters, 2x 2.75” (70mm) up-ring full-
range drivers
Surround speaker transducer: 0.75” (20mm) tweeter,
2.75” (70mm) up-ring full-range driver
Subwoofer transducer: 10” (260mm)
Networked standby power: < 2.0 W
Operating temperature: 0°C - 45°C
Lithium battery: 3.635V, 3283mAh
Detachable surround speaker playtime: up to 10 Hours
(may vary according to content type and volume level)
HDMI specication:
HDMI video input: 3
HDMI video output (with Enhanced Audio Return Channel,
eARC): 1
HDMI HDCP version: 2.3
HDR pass through: HDR10, Dolby Vision
Audio specication:
Frequency response: 33Hz - 20kHz (-6dB)
Audio inputs: 1 Optical, Bluetooth, USB (USB playback is
available in US version. For other versions, USB is for Service
only.)
USB specication:
USB port: Type A
USB rating: 5V DC, 0.5A
Supporting le formats: mp3
MP3 codec: MPEG 1 Layer 2/3, MPEG 2 Layer 3, MPEG
2.5 Layer 3
MP3 sampling rate: 16 - 48 kHz
MP3 bitrate: 80 - 320 kpbs
Wireless specication:
Bluetooth version: 5.0
Bluetooth prole: A2DP 1.2, AVRCP 1.5
Bluetooth transmitter frequency range:
2400 MHz – 2483.5 MHz
Bluetooth transmitter power: <15 dBm (EIRP)
Wi-Fi network: IEEE 802.11 a/b/g/n/ac/ax (2.4GHz/5GHz)
2.4G Wi-Fi transmitter frequency range: 2412 - 2472 MHz
(2.4 GHz ISM Band, USA 11 Channels, Europe and others
13 Channels)
2.4G Wi-Fi transmitter power: <20 dBm (EIRP)

13. TROUBLESHOOTING
Never try to repair the product yourself. If you have problems
using this product, check the following points before you request
services.
System
The unit will not turn on.
Check if the power cord is plugged into power and the
soundbar.
The soundbar has no response to button pressing.
Restore the soundbar to factory settings (See “9. RESTORE
FACTORY SETTINGS”).
Sound
No sound from soundbar
Make sure that the soundbar is not muted.
Select the correct audio input source on the remote control.
Connect the soundbar to your TV or other devices properly
Restore the soundbar to its factory settings by pressing
and holding , and on the soundbar for more than 5
seconds.
Distorted sound or echo
If you play audio from your TV through the soundbar, make
sure that your TV is muted or the built-in TV speaker is
disabled.
Audio and video are not synchronized.
Enable the audio sync function to synchronize audio and
video (See “8.1 Audio sync”).
No height sound effects of Dolby Atmos
If your TV supports HDMI ARC only, make sure that you have
connected your digital device to the soundbar through the
HDMI IN connector on the soundbar (See “5.1.1 TV (HDMI
ARC / eARC)”)
Enjoy the sound effects of Dolby Atmos when you play
movies from the TV / HDMI source. For audio streaming over
Bluetooth or casting apps (enabled by Chromecast built-in,
AirPlay or Alexa), Dolby Atmos is not supported.
Bluetooth
A device cannot be connected with the soundbar.
Check if you have enabled Bluetooth on the device.
If the soundbar has been paired with another Bluetooth
device, reset Bluetooth (see “5.2.3 To connect to another
Bluetooth device”).
If your Bluetooth device has ever been paired with the
soundbar, reset Bluetooth on the soundbar, unpair the
soundbar on the Bluetooth device, and then, pair the
Bluetooth device with the soundbar again (see “5.2.3 To
connect to another Bluetooth device”).
